Как импортировать 2,3 объекта из другого файла вactJS - PullRequest
0 голосов
/ 12 декабря 2018

Я новичок в ReactJS, в настоящее время я использую styled-component для стиля какого-то модуля.На самом деле я создал 2 файла в одной папке.Одним из них является style.js, где я делаю 2,3 объекта, и теперь я хочу экспортировать эти 3 объекта в другой мой файл с именем 2nd.js, но он не работает для меня. Не могли бы вы помочь мне Как я могу импортировать style.jsобъект в мой файл.

Style.js код

  import styled from 'styled-components';

  export const SubText = styled.div`
  font-size: 20px;
  text-align: center;
  padding-bottom: 30px;
  width: 330px;
  color: #012653;
  margin: 0 auto;
  font-weight: 440;
`;
export const GeneralText = styled.div`
  color: red;
  font-size: 26px;
  font-weight: 600;
  text-align: center;
  min-width: 266px;
  padding-bottom: 30px;
  font-family: Lato, sans-serif;
  margin-top: 50px;
  color: #012653;
`;
export const ButtonWrapper = styled.div`
  text-align: center;
  margin-top: 26px;
`;

2nd.js код

    import Style from './Style';

<GeneralText>This is dummy text </GeneralText>

Ответы [ 2 ]

0 голосов
/ 12 декабря 2018

На самом деле, есть много способов решить эту проблему:

import * as Style from './style'

Или приведенный выше ответ говорит:

import {SubText, GeneralText, ButtonWrapper} from './style'
0 голосов
/ 12 декабря 2018

Вы можете сделать это: -

import {SubText, GeneralText, ButtonWrapper} from './style'
...